Transaction f423eebf79e6d1d1d7bb9ea8604d72f19fb5c64abdae3a80db1731536978283d

6 Input
2 Outputs
  • f423eebf79e6d1d1d7bb9ea8604d72f19fb5c64abdae3a80db1731536978283d:0
  • value  19120270
    address  3EcwjSBkaQPSHT2cNkxAWRDwta4k5Sg45g
  • f423eebf79e6d1d1d7bb9ea8604d72f19fb5c64abdae3a80db1731536978283d:1
  • value  8287887
    address  bc1qxn8eqmpaqap75epsvm40us5l3n8jsgw9txn3vx